History
Tsukino-Con is a budding anime convention in Victoria, BC, so strictly speaking, we have a very short history.
However, many of the people who were involved in the previous Victoria convention (Kei-kon) have committed themselves to the creation of Tsukino-Con.
So the history we do have is one of dedication and enthusiasm for this new convention.
The name "Tsukino-Con" literally translates to "Convention of the Moon."
This relates to the location of the convention, the University of Victoria, and the ring road that surrounds the university.
We also thought the name was appropriate because of the Japanese myth of the rabbit in the moon, and the proliferation of bunnies on the UVic Campus.
